Table of Contents
In today’s digital world, reliable access to your website is crucial for maintaining trust and ensuring business continuity. Domain Name System (DNS) redundancy plays a vital role in achieving this reliability by preventing downtime caused by DNS failures.
What is DNS Redundancy?
DNS redundancy involves setting up multiple DNS servers to handle requests for your domain name. If one server fails or becomes unreachable, others can seamlessly take over, ensuring that visitors can still access your website without interruption.
Why is DNS Redundancy Important?
- Minimizes Downtime: Redundant DNS servers prevent single points of failure, keeping your site online even if one server encounters issues.
- Enhances Reliability: Multiple DNS providers can distribute load, improving response times and resilience.
- Protects Against Attacks: DNS redundancy can mitigate the impact of Distributed Denial of Service (DDoS) attacks targeting DNS infrastructure.
How to Implement DNS Redundancy Effectively
Implementing DNS redundancy involves several best practices to ensure maximum effectiveness:
- Use Multiple DNS Providers: Choose reputable providers and set up your DNS records across different services.
- Configure Multiple DNS Records: Set up primary and secondary DNS servers with correct records to ensure seamless failover.
- Monitor DNS Health: Regularly check the status of all DNS servers to detect and resolve issues promptly.
- Implement DNSSEC: Use DNS Security Extensions to protect against DNS spoofing and cache poisoning.
Conclusion
DNS redundancy is a critical component of a resilient web infrastructure. By deploying multiple DNS servers, choosing reliable providers, and monitoring your DNS health, you can significantly reduce the risk of website downtime and ensure continuous availability for your users.